Canadian Corrie schedule changes during the Olympics
It's that time of year again, folks. The Olympics are back on our screens and CBC has announced the schedule changes for Coronation Street.
For the week of August 1 - 5, there will be DOUBLE EPISODES aired. There doesn't appear to be an omnibus on Sunday, August 7 but you can catch up online.
NO CORONATION STREET for the week of August 8 - 12 and August 15 - 19.
For the next two weeks, August 22 - 26 and August 29 - September 2, DOUBLE EPISODES of Coronation Street will be aired and we'll be back up to date.
The double episodes will be starting at 7 p.m. your local time EXCEPT for Friday, August 5 when Corrie will air early at 5 p.m. (but as always, check your local schedule to be sure)
Corrie is back to it's regular schedule the week of September 5 EXCEPT Wednesday, September 7, when Corrie airs LATE at 11:30 p.m. ONLY due to the Paralympic programming.
